Overview: Never before in the history of Sherlock Holmes stories has there been a novel so divisive, so shocking, so unwilling to compromise in its portrayal of the times. Bernard Schaffer’s account of the Jack the Ripper crimes, as told through the lives of the victims, the killer, and the characters from Arthur Conan Doyle’s beloved canon, has been called both a “Masterpiece” and an “Abomination.”
Readers will have to decide for themselves whether or not they are prepared to face the stark reality of Holmes’s addiction to cocaine and morphine, or the climate of crime and poverty that enabled the Ripper to take as many victims as he wanted.
Caution: Contains Graphic Content, including scenes of violence, sex, profanity, and realistic depictions of life in the East End where the Ripper killings actually occurred.
